Olaf Ofstad (pictured) was my guest on my 59th WanderLearn episode, which was about how to avoid and survive a kidnapping. If you haven't listened to it yet, you should listen to it before listening to this episode.One listener wrote me an email asking questions and criticizing some issues about the show.Therefore, in this episode, I air those criticisms and I give Olaf Ofstad a chance to answer those questions and criticisms.You'll also find out how I got muggled in Cameroon.Whenever you have questions or comments, send them to me and I might feature them in a future episode!More infoYou can post comments, ask questions, and sign up for my newsletter at http://wanderlearn.com.If you like this podcast, subscribe and share! On social media, my username is always ftapon. I am happy to promote this remarkable nonprofit.In 2014, Jack Kennedy founded the organization to bring malaria control and healthcare to remote, impoverished communities. It started on the remote island of Sumbawa, Indonesia. Since then, it's expanded thanks to generous donations.
